ANTI-LOCK BRAKE SYSTEM (FJR1300A)
EAS00875

Wheel slip and hydraulic control

The ECU (ABS) calculates the wheel speed of
each wheel according to the rotation signal
Motorcycle speed
received from the front and rear wheel sen-
sors. In addition, the ECU (ABS) calculates the
motorcycle chassis speed and the rate of
speed reduction based on the wheel speed
Wheel speed
values.
The difference between the chassis speed and
Pressurized
the wheel speed calculated in the slip ratio for-
mula is equal to the wheel slip. When the
Depressurized
wheel has a tendency to lock, the wheel speed
is suddenly reduced. When the wheel slip and
the wheel speed reduction rate exceed the
Brake force
preset values, the ECU (ABS) determines that
the wheel has a tendency to lock.
If the slip is large and the wheel has a ten-
dency to lock (point A in the figure), the ECU
(ABS) reduces the brake fluid pressure in the
brake caliper and increases the pressure of
the brake fluid in the brake caliper when the
tendency to lock has diminished (point B in the
figure).

ABS operation and motorcycle control

If the ABS starts operating, there is a tendency
of the wheel to lock, and the motorcycle is
approaching the limit of control. To make the
rider aware of this condition, the ABS has been
designed to generate a reaction-force pulsat-
ing action in the brake lever or brake pedal.
NOTE:
_
When the ABS is activated, a pulsating action
may be felt at the brake lever or brake pedal,
but this does not indicate a malfunction.
